Glimpse of lake como. D'abro pagratide aslan. (smirne 1848 - napoli 1928 ) Oil on panel. 21 X 32 cm. Armeno d'abro, born into nobility, began his artistic journey in london, receiving thorough training. He later moved to naples, drawing inspiration from his family villa in posillipo. Immersed in domenico morelli's atelier, he collaborated with fellow talents camillo miola, edoardo tofano, and paolo vetri. His art spanned landscapes, portraits, and historical scenes. In 1873, he debuted in exhibitions by 'salvator rosa, ' showcasing works like 'l'alba, ' 'all'apprestarsi dell'uragano, ' and 'la calma.' though critics initially overlooked them, his mastery in handling light variations in landscapes earned him respect from peers. A pivotal moment came in 1874 when his watercolour 'sun effect on a rock' was acquired by artist and lawyer achille carrillo. Esteemed french painter bonnat also praised his work, highlighting d'abro's global recognition. He exhibited successfully in various italian and foreign cities between 1873 and 1917. 'funus indictivum, ' a historical piece, was showcased at naples' esteemed national exhibition in 1877. Beyond painting, his generosity led to founding the 'regina margherita' kindergarten, funded by artwork sales. His contributions to art led to significant roles, like being vice-president of the 1900 paris international exhibition and honorary professor at naples' institute of fine arts. For 18 years, he guided the museo artistico industriale, boosting the city's cultural and artistic landscape. His ties with armenia, his homeland, stayed strong. D'abro symbolized the cultural bridge between italy and armenia. Naples granted him honorary citizenship in 1928, shortly before he passed away at 80 in 1929. Armeno d'abro was an extraordinary artist, transcending boundaries with talent and dedication. His legacy inspires new artists and celebrates the artistic union of italy and armenia.
